KIWI is looking for an Industrial Designer to join its international team. The role We're looking for an Industrial Designer to lead the design of our next-generation devices, packaging systems and retail materials. Hands-on role with direct exposure to leadership and to our manufacturing partners in China: wide creative autonomy on execution, but design direction and key decisions are aligned with the broader product and brand strategy before go-live. You'll work closely with the Product Development team between Croatia and China. Work location: Buje, Croatia, at the company's HQ What you'll do Concept, development and engineering of electronic devices (vape hardware) from brief to production-ready CAD Design of primary and secondary packaging systems, aligned with brand guidelines and regulatory constraints Design of trade and retail materials: display units, fair stands, POS for tobacconists and modern retail Selection of materials, finishes and manufacturing processes in a Design for Manufacturing logic Direct interface with our Chinese manufacturing partners on technical specifications and tooling Mood boards, photorealistic renders and prototypes to support leadership decisions What we're looking for Must-have: 3-5 years of experience in industrial design, ideally on consumer electronics or hardware tech Full command of 3D CAD (SolidWorks, Rhino or equivalent) and rendering (Keyshot or similar) Concrete knowledge of materials, manufacturing processes and Design for Manufacturing principles Portfolio with at least one product that actually went into production Fluent English and Italian Availability to work on-site in Buje, Croatia Nice-to-have: Experience working with Chinese suppliers and managing international production cycles Sensitivity for packaging and retail design beyond pure product Track record in regulated industries (tobacco, pharma, medical, beauty) What We Offer A dynamic and inclusive work environment that values diversity.
